Pulse-width modulation (PWM) VFDs are most often used in marketplace since of fantastic enter electricity aspect resulting from set DC bus voltage, no motor cogging, increased efficiencies, and reduced Charge. A PWM VFD utilizes a series of voltage pulses of various lengths to simulate a sinusoidal wave (Fig. 1 on site eight). Ideally, the pulses are timed so that the time average integral on the push yields a perfect sinusoid. The current way of decision to generate this waveform runs a triangle wave and sine wave through a comparator, and outputs a voltage pulse Each time the sine wave's worth is bigger than the triangle wave.
